Lead qualification is the process of identifying which inquiries are worth your time. It separates real customers from price shoppers, tire kickers, or wrong-fit jobs.

According to industry research, 78% of homeowners hire the first contractor who answers. But if you’re in the field, under a sink, or up on a roof, you can’t always pick up the phone. That’s where leads are lost. Every missed call or slow response gives competitors a chance to book the job first. Even when you do respond later, unqualified leads — like low-budget inquiries or out-of-area requests — waste valuable time you could be using to serve real customers.
